Bio:
Rene Lorenzo vinyl collector,Dj and electronic music producer born in Madrid, began his career in the electronic musical scene in 2001 as a Dj-residence in club Merlin. During that time we could enjoy his sets in parties and raves nearby Madrid. In 2004 joined the collective Xrave, playing in private parties and events like Power Sound Festival, and clubs like Club 20, Torsion, Velada,Zer03, Maxime, Bunker,Okana, Made among others. With the newborn label CELLULAR MEMORY in 2015 Rene Lorenzo’s artistic career is consolidate, It is there when he begins to publish his productions on his label and shortly after to collaborate with other labels,. The passion he feels for electronic music is reflected in his productions where styles like Techno, Minimal, Ambient, House or Downtempo they are the ones that define you the most .
At present his sound in his productions has changed towards a field focused more on listening, exploring sound with new textures, deep and warm melodies. That is reflected in this set that you have prepared, Electronica Ambient in its variety and diversity from some of the best producers from yesterday to today.A little more than an hour and a half of depth and tranquility.
